Milwaukee Random Orbital Sander Performance

Milwaukee 3-inch random orbital sander
  • Speeds: 4,000-10,000 OPM
  • Oscillation Diameter: 3/32 in.
  • Motor: Brushless
  • Pad Type: Hook and Loop
  • Trigger Type: Variable

If youโ€™re looking for a finer sanding finish, a random orbital sander is the way to go.

The difference between this type and a traditional orbital sander is that the random doesnโ€™t move in constant circular patterns alone. Instead, the disk also moves in small ellipses. As such, no part of the abrasive material takes the same path twice during a single rotation. The result is little to no swirl marks.

Driving Milwaukeeโ€™s 3-inch Random Orbital Sander is the brandโ€™s Powerstate brushless motor and a 12V lithium-ion battery. Together, they produce speeds ranging from 4,000 to 10,000 OPM, which you can control with the 4-mode settings.

Milwaukee 2535-20

Whatโ€™s more, the 2535-20 is compact and versatile. According to Milwaukee, this unitโ€™s 3/32-inch orbital diameter makes it ideal for delicate sanding tasks that often come into play with railings, trim, and other detail-heavy applications.

And, as with any sander, this random orbital model is going to make dust; however, Milwaukee has you covered. The 2535-20 features an integrated dust control system that should capture over 80% of the debris.

Milwaukee 2535-20 Design Features

  • Model: Milwaukee 2535
  • Battery: Milwaukee M12 battery
  • Weight: 2.12 lbs (bare tool), 2.6 lbs (with M12 CP2.5Ah battery)
  • Dimensions: 8.4โ€ณ (L) x 2.9โ€ณ (W) x 5.5โ€ณ (H)
milwaukee M12 Fuel random orbital sander

This model has a few design features worth noting, starting with the ergonomics.

Milwaukee built its 3-inch random orbital sander to be lightweight, weighing in at just 2.12 pounds as a bare tool. In addition to reducing fatigue, this enhances both control and maneuverability.

And, when it comes to control, visibility is an important factor. The 2535-20โ€™s built-in LED worklight takes care of this, providing 270 degrees of illumination. Combined with the toolโ€™s variable speed trigger, you should be able to tackle most any 3-inch-appropriate application with little difficulty.

Finally, this unit allows for an optional sponge pad and pad saver for added protection against heat buildup.

Milwaukee 3-Inch Random Orbital Sander Price

Milwaukee M12 Fuel 3-Inch Random Orbit Sander

The Milwaukee 2535-20 retails bare for $179, and comes with an array of accessories, including:

  • (3) 3โ€ณ 80 Grit Mesh Sanding Disc
  • (3) 3โ€ณ 120 Grit Mesh Sanding Disc
  • (3) 3โ€ณ 180 Grit Mesh Sanding Disc
  • (1) Dust Bag
  • (1) Sponge Interface Pad
  • (1) Holster
  • (1) Universal Hose Adapter

Milwaukee backs this sander with a 5-year warranty.
